2000 Chrysler Intrepid Check Engine Light...
 
Okay, my dad just bought this car 2 days ago safetied and e-tested, both ligit. It has a 2.7L V6, and 240,000km, regular matainence has been done, we have loads of service records for the car. I took his car tonight and when I was coming home, it had a prolonged start, but finally turned over, and the check engine light came on (hadn't been on before to my knowledge). As I was driving home it would not rev above about 2800rpm, it was like it was hitting a limiter, or maybe the tranny slipping?... I shut off the car and started it back up and the light was still on but i could rev past 2800rpm now. Any ideas?...most prolly I will bring it in to get scanned, but had anyone experenced this before?...any help would be appreciated.

check engine means one or more of your vehicles sensors have detected something at fault, and by checking which codes it is throwing, it could be a clear indication of what is wrong
you can activate diagnostic mode to read your codes quite easily with your intrepid
get in your drivers seat,and put the key in the ignition
move it from off to on (do not crank, just on), off > on, off > on, off > on
just do it rather quickly about 4 times i believe (dont worry you wont break anything)
on the last repetition, leave it at ON (engine will be off this whole time and starter shouldnt have turned)
the check engine light should turn off and come back in a few seconds, it will be flashing now. the pattern it flashes will indicate the codes
each code is 2 digits (i.e. 24) the first set of flashes is the first number.
so it will look like this
FLASH, FLASH....... short pause (first number is 2, as two flashes were seen)
now after this pause, will come another set of flashes, possibly at a different speed
FLASH, FLASH, FLASH, FLASH (second number is 4, as four flashes were seen

if there is more then one code stored, it will pause AGAIN, and start the next sext of flashes for the next code

so if you do the key on/off diagnostic
and you see this
FLASH FLASH
pause
FLASH
pause
FLASH, FLASH, FLASH, FLASH
PAUSE
FLASH FLASH

thats codes 21 and 42
i think you should get the idea
get back to us with what numbers you got, and we can look up exactly whats wrong

and feel free to do it more then once if you mess up or loose count. you can do the key on/off thing a few times
